GDPNow Goes Gangbusters

The Atlanta Fed’s GDPNow model surged to a 5.1% growth estimate for Q3, far exceeding forecasts from Goldman Sachs and the NY Fed. Driven by robust consumption, this "gangbusters" projection highlights a potential economic acceleration.

GDPNow as of today is 5.1% q/q AR for Q3:

Figure 1: GDP (black), August Survey of Professional Forecasters (purple), GDPNow (light blue square), Goldman Sachs tracking (inverted chartreuse triangle), NY Fed 9/11 (red triangle), September FT Booth (blue +). Source: BEA 2nd rel., Philadelphia Fed, Atlanta Fed, GS, NY Fed, FT-Booth, and author’s calculations.

GDPNow is well above other nowcasts, with consumption nowcasted to grow 4.1%, and – perhaps more importantly –  “core GDP” 4.7% q/q AR.

Interestingly, the just released FT-Booth forecast, for 2% q4/q4 growth, is more in line with the August SPF, and with the NY Fed nowcast and GS tracking (the FT-Booth 10/90 band is 1.5%-1.7%).
